Death at a beauty pageant turns Tita Rosie's Kitchen upside down in the latest entry of this witty and humorous cozy mystery series by Mia P. ![]() 7/8/2023 0 Comments Lin manuel mirandas![]() Miranda and his sister grew up in a music-oriented family - both siblings took piano lessons and were encouraged by parents who loved the music of Broadway (Luis particularly adores the show The Unsinkable Molly Brown). Miranda, Jr., settled in the Inwood neighborhood of Manhattan. His clinical psychologist mother, Luz Towns-Miranda, and his political consultant father, Luis A. Miranda was born on January 16, 1980, in New York City, the son of Puerto Rican parents. Miranda also scored a Grammy Award and an Oscar nomination for composing the song "How Far I'll Go" from the 2016 animated film Moana and starred in 2018's Mary Poppins Returns. ![]() With Miranda in the titular role, the production was a phenomenal success commercially and critically, winning the Pulitzer Prize and 11 Tony Awards in 2016. Founding Father with hip-hop/R&B musical forms and a Black and Latino cast. ![]() ![]() Inspired by reading Ron Chernow's biography of Alexander Hamilton, Miranda eventually developed the musical Hamilton, a groundbreaking work that tells the story of the U.S. He wrote and starred in the Tony-winning 2008 musical In the Heights before working on additional Broadway productions and making screen appearances. When she arrives at Hecate, which students have nicknamed Hex Hall, she immediately runs into trouble. This is not the first time her powers - and her lack of control over them - have gotten her into trouble, so the Council, the body that governs Prodigium like herself, sentences her to Hecate Hall, a reform school for wayward supernatural beings, until she turns 18. Sophie does her best to cast a spell that will cause a desirable boy to fall for her friend, but things go awry and Sophie is exposed as a witch. The book opens with Sophie, a 16-year-old witch, trying to help a girl who is crying because she has no date to the prom. In addition to the usual teen issues of boys, classes and petty jealousies, Sophie must also deal with a series of mysterious attacks on fellow students and a great-grandmother who has returned from the dead. ![]() It follows 16-year-old Sophie Mercer, who is struggling to gain control of her powers as a witch, as she navigates a new school where she finds herself among others with supernatural powers. Hex Hall is the first in a series of novels by author Rachel Hawkins. ![]() 7/7/2023 0 Comments Yesternight by Cat Winters![]() ![]() ![]() ![]() But what is disturbing are the stories she tells: that her name was once Violet, she grew up in Kansas decades earlier, and she drowned at age 19. Strange things have started to happen in Gwenda’s new house. The story is set in the 1930s, though written during the Second World War. Released posthumously, it was the last published Christie novel, although not the last Miss Marple novel in order of writing. First published in the UK by the Collins Crime Club in October 1976 and in the US by Dodd, Mead and Company later in the same year.
